Obituary

Cynthia “Cindy” Beccue, 66, of Lincoln, IL, passed away on Wednesday, December 24, 2025, at Springfield Memorial Hospital.

Cindy was born July 1, 1959, in Honolulu, HI, the daughter of Leroy and Ruth (Kline) Bogart. She married John Beccue on April 19,1997, in Lincoln, IL. He survives.

Cindy is also survived by her children, Cory Anderson, Beau (Missy) Anderson, and Lindsey (Jake) Grass; her mother, Ruth; grandchildren, Parker, Adalyn, and Noah; and her siblings, Carmen Minick, Terri Bogart, Katie (Danny) Hawkinson, Nick (Cathy) Bogart, and Rick Bogart.

She was preceded in death by her father, Leroy and brother, Dean Bogart.

Cindy had a passion for childcare; she ran her own in-home daycare called Cindy’s Tiny Tots for many years. She loved music, her family would play and sing together in their own garage band in California.

Cindy truly enjoyed singing, she sang with the Faith Lutheran Choir and was a member of the Lincoln Area Musical Society. Material possessions were not on her radar at all, Cindy loved spending as much time with her family as she could, especially her grandchildren.

Funeral services for Cindy will be held at 10:30 am on Tuesday, December 30, 2025, at Faith Lutheran Church in Lincoln. Visitation will take place prior to the service on Tuesday from 9:00 -10:30 am. Burial will follow the service at Zion Cemetery in Lincoln. Memorials may be made in Cindy’s name to Lincoln Area Music Society. Arrangements have been entrusted to Fricke-Calvert-Schrader Funeral Home in Lincoln.
